(13) S C H E D U L E<br />
(14) <strong>EC</strong>-TYPE-EXAMINATION CERTIFICATE <strong>PTB</strong> <strong>99</strong> <strong>ATEX</strong> <strong>2222</strong><br />
(15) Description of component<br />
The CPU & Power Module <strong>Type</strong> 9440/15-..-1. is an associated apparatus for use outside the<br />
hazardous area and is used for data transmission between hazardous and non-hazardous<br />
areas; in combination with the associated BusRail or the associated transmission cables and<br />
the intrinsically safe I/O modules intended for this use, it forms the Bus system <strong>Type</strong> I.S. 1. Up<br />
<strong>to</strong> two CPU & Power Modules and up <strong>to</strong> two BusRails, each with a maximum of 16 I/O<br />
modules, can be inserted in<strong>to</strong> a system.<br />
The permissible ambient temperature range is –20 °C ≤ Ta ≤ 65 °C.<br />
Electrical data:<br />
Power supply (input/primary) Un = 24 V DC (20 V...35 V DC)<br />
In = 5.2 A<br />
Um = 250 V<br />
Data interfaces RS 485 (primary) Data circuits as per I/O standard RS 485<br />
Um = 250 V<br />
Power supply (output/secondary) with intrinsically safe type of protection<br />
EEx [ia/ib] IIC/IIB<br />
Maximum value<br />
U0 =26.2 V<br />
the circuit requires external current<br />
limitation, which is provided by the<br />
system<br />
Address and data bus (secondary) with intrinsically safe type of protection EEx ib<br />
IIC/IIB<br />
Module 1 – 16 over BusRail 1 and<br />
Module 17 – 32 over Sub-D-socket X4 Maximum values:<br />
Uo = 6.6 V<br />
Io = 105 mA<br />
Linear characteristic curve<br />
Ui = 6.6 V<br />
the effective internal capacitances and<br />
inductances are negligibly small<br />

The intrinsically safe circuits (secondary) are connected with each other via the reference<br />
circuit, safely galvanically isolated <strong>to</strong> ground from all primary circuits up <strong>to</strong> a peak voltage value<br />
of 375 V.<br />
